It's pretty much one of the sad parts of Android that we have to live with. The open nature of Android means that it can be hacked and modded into whatever the carriers want it to be. In this case, it's the part where they can force in bloatware.

Thankfully we have smart people around who always want to find a way to get root. Root is the control over your device that you always wanted in the first place.
 
Another way to look at bloatware is that it is a way for carriers to keep the prices of devices lower, as the app makers on the phone have paid some figure per handset to be put on the phone.
